Eddie Reese maintains retirement decision; Bob Bowman to coach Texas Longhorns.

Renowned for his coaching prowess, Eddie Reese commands a revered status in the athletic world. His legacy is etched in gold as the driving force behind the United States men’s Olympic team on three distinguished occasions, showcasing unparalleled leadership in the realm of competitive sports. Beyond steering the Olympic pack to glory, Reese’s strategic genius extends to other domains, solidifying his reputation as a luminary in the coaching fraternity.

Despite rumors suggesting a departure from the limelight, Eddie Reese remains steadfast in his retirement decision, underscoring his unwavering commitment to the sport that has defined his career. An icon in his own right, Reese’s influence transcends boundaries, leaving an indelible mark on the landscape of competitive swimming.

In the wake of Reese’s retirement affirmation, the spotlight now shifts towards Bob Bowman, who steps into the role of leading the Texas Longhorns for the upcoming NCAA season. A seasoned figure in the coaching arena, Bowman’s appointment heralds a new chapter for the esteemed program, guided by his wealth of experience and strategic acumen.
